At 4:00 am on October 30, Beijing time, in the second round of the Europa League group match, Arsenal played the Irish team Dundalk at home. In the first half, the gunmen scored two goals in the last two minutes from Nketia and Willock; At the beginning of the second half, Willock assisted Pepe to expand the lead. In the end, Arsenal won Dundalk 3-0 and led the group with two consecutive wins.

Competition process

Shortly after the game began, the scene was a little dull. Interestingly, the camera caught the tactical board on the Arsenal coach's bench and gave a special close-up.


In the 18th minute, Arsenal played a wonderful match. Willock's left side cross in front of the door, the ball leaked to the back point, Nelson knocked back at the bottom line, and Nketia's grab point was destroyed.


In the 23rd minute, Kolahinadz crossed from the left, and Pepe's header was slightly higher than the beam.


In the 24th minute, Erneni did the ball, and Nelson hit the post with a powerful shot outside the big restricted area!


In the 34th minute, Willock made a breakthrough on the right and then crossed. Kolahinadz headed home and the ball was held out of the baseline by the opposing goalkeeper.


In the 42nd minute, Nielsen opened a corner kick, and the opposing goalkeeper Rogers made a mistake. Nkatia "picked up the leak" to break the empty goal! Arsenal lead 1-0!


In the 44th minute, the explosive shot in front of Pepe's restricted area was blocked, and Willock fired again! Arsenal lead 2-0!


The second half had just begun. In the 46th minute, Willock made a cross, Pepe put his right leg on the spot near the line of the big restricted area, and the ball went straight to the corner! Arsenal lead 3-0!


In the 85th minute, Nielsen cut into the restricted area on the left side of the road and hit the door slightly out of the post.


In the end, Arsenal beat Dundalk 3-0 at home.
